Helping organisations to boost their recycling communications

Recycle Now have a range of free resources available to download and personalise in order to support the Recycle Now campaign in communications with consumers.

Below are some of our key campaign asset collections but you can also browse and filter all Recycle Now assets from the Campaign Asset page.
